fre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

部分常用指令和尋址方法[新版(文件)

2025-02-05 20:31 上一頁面

下一頁面
 

【正文】 第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 立即數(shù)尋址 格式:各種常數(shù)值 舉例: – ADD AX, 124 – ADD AH, 12H 玄榷憾枯冉瓶組醚匣示睡讕庭目拭陶帶藤翁繩諧憐均矮諧難材樞蘋枚胎址第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 存儲(chǔ)器尋址 有效地址:地址是由操作數(shù)所決定的,不同的模式?jīng)Q定了不同的地址計(jì)算方法 直接尋址 直接-偏移量尋址(相對(duì)直接尋址) 寄存器間接尋址 基址-偏移量尋址 基址-變址尋址 帶偏移量的基址-變址尋址 恰撫大屠舌夢(mèng)坦針扒耐掖逆氦拔智昏賦坡旺傍簾遺硬志姐附畔棵耐效夜痙第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 TITLE A06IMMED (EXE) Example of immediate operands .MODEL SMALL .STACK 64 。裝入偏移地址 MOV DATA2, [BX] 39。利用 MPY替代 MUL指令 舷灘楷鹿抬拯雨駐魔材象酞實(shí)躍購訂辮橢灤謀婁嗅劫推悸烏孿個(gè)羨寞腐笆第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 注意 EQU偽操作中的表達(dá)式名是不允許重復(fù)定義的,而 =偽操作則允許重復(fù)定義。 上述兩個(gè)偽操作和數(shù)據(jù)定義 DB/DW/DD等不同之處,主要體現(xiàn)在: – EQU和=不分配內(nèi)存空間,僅僅定義了數(shù)據(jù),編譯時(shí)用定義的數(shù)據(jù)替換標(biāo)識(shí)符 –數(shù)據(jù)定義偽指令 DB/DW/DD分配相應(yīng)的內(nèi)存空間 寂妝諺礁亥沛溝撻傳酞倪委女諱胞浦鉻叫連貸穎氫掃爪紅綜喧誣瑞梳論婦第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 通用數(shù)據(jù)傳輸指令 傳送指令 MOV 數(shù)據(jù)交換指令 XCHG 地址偏移量加載 LEA 逆韭貪割棍瘡攬血姥鑼滇櫻原疾銳摘覺身綁孔衍揀恕造冬司旺祈牙侖堯概第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 MOV指令 MOV target, source – reg, reg – mem, reg – reg, mem – mem, immed – reg, immed 存儲(chǔ)器操作數(shù)之間不能相互傳值 兩個(gè)操作數(shù)的類型須一致 段寄存器和立即數(shù)之間不能相互傳值 CS不能作為目標(biāo)寄存器使用 玉窄比洽啟藻玻桅醚棒謎仍棚巷琢志蹦銜速覺午藏俏溢宜殊淡樟鼓淺設(shè)背第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 合法指令舉例 寄存器傳送 – MOV EDX, ECX – MOV ES, AX – MOV BYTEFLD, AH – MOV [DI], BX 立即數(shù)傳送 – MOV CX, 40H – MOV BYTEFLD, 25H – MOV WORDFLD[BX], 16H 直接存儲(chǔ)器傳送 – MOV CH, BYTEFLD – MOV CX, WORDFLD[BX] 段寄存器傳送 – MOV AX, DS – MOV WORDFLD, DS 住閑耍騁刁蜒莖錦趕畢囤救巾軸漓添礫亦谷喘卑否觸螞子棵奏該事遏才純第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 非法 MOV指令 MOV DL, WORD_VAL MOV DX, BYTE_VAL 注: PTR的使用 – MOV DL, WORD PTR WORD_VAL – MOV DX, BYTE PTP BYTE_VAL MOV BYTE_VAL1, BYTE_VAL2 39。傳送 DATA1的第一個(gè)字節(jié)數(shù)據(jù) 等效的指令 LEA BX, DATA1 ‘裝入偏移地址 ?? MOV BX, DATA1 許罩卸季帕誅劇灤企崖順枕鎮(zhèn)又進(jìn)太表菏好巾頻鉸戶率源佃殖蜜噎薩界字第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 LDS和 LES LDS REG,SRC – 執(zhí)行的操作 : (REG) ?(SRC) (DS) ?(SRC+2) – 把源操作數(shù)指定的 4個(gè)相繼字節(jié)送到由指令指定的寄存器及 DS寄存器中 .該指令常指定 SI寄存器 . LES REG,SRC – 執(zhí)行的操作 : (REG)?(SRC) (ES)? (SRC+2) – 把源操作數(shù)指定的 4個(gè)相繼字節(jié)送到由指令指定的寄存器及 ES寄存器中 .該指令常指定 DI寄存器 . 勸腔澎幟鳳泳某漸沉沮芭屹律筆進(jìn)判劑矩?fù)p簿澈掇郵鑒潭硫桶卸稽血我憊第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 地址偏移 B DB 4Fh, 20h, 3Ch W DW 2048, 100, 0 MOV BX, W+2 MOV B+1, AH MOV AH, B+5 MOV DX, W3 匯編器計(jì)算地址的偏移 注意 : 匯編的時(shí)刻計(jì)算地址 MOV AX, B1 不是從 B的數(shù)值中減去 1 鎳呸敘泣瘩杏第帽設(shè)貸潤攀擋椅塌窖駒銥遣葷吝塊邏復(fù)猿呸交管開能拽話第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 TYPE運(yùn)算符 例如 V1 DB ‘ABCD’ V2 DW 1234H, 5678H V3 DD V2 …… MOV AL, TYPE V1 。Define stack .DATA 。Byte WORDFLD DW 300 。 segment in DS MOV CX,325 。Move immediate MOV EDX,40H 。例如 MOV AX, ES:[BX] MOV AX, ES:[BX+3] 奎管冉球糖功物傭機(jī)碰澄感查陰綁冒園閱董汰粉斥蟲棘米瓊郡甚五豈玲楊第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 椅舶札逼桿閡瑞奉捕恩腦舷氓迸脹注品耪瞄眶詛鄉(xiāng)狄牛仁淮鏟瘓?zhí)资笙U駱第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式 3 邏輯運(yùn)算指令 Assembly Language Programming 乍底招舶骨屯啃覽伶朗賄誤擰壬起訟喂危擎伏納訖集暮級(jí)棱呵藕脊兵虞瞧第部分常用指令和尋址方式第部分常用指令和尋址方式布爾數(shù)據(jù) 只需 1位表示: 0 或者 1 0 = FALSE 1 = TRUE 布爾運(yùn)算 一元 : NOT 二元 : AND, OR, XOR 譚態(tài)湍豌潘擇抽婆美戳窿姑絳屠斯攙尋駭屢霹勉奠冕兌宿林鷗咒襖藍(lán)是盎第3部分 常用指令和尋址方式第3部分 常用指令和尋址方式
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1